Briefing — Leadership Review: Ostreth Plant Capacity

For the finance team. The Ostreth facility is running at 97% capacity against a 12% forecast rise in Merrow-series demand. Options on the table: contract manufacturing with Dunharrow Fabrication, or a fourth line at Ostreth costing roughly a year of divisional capex. Break-even sits at month 31. Leadership will decide at the January review. The related confidential plan is noted below.

management briefing: Headcount on the Praok team goes from 16 to 91 by the end of March. Gross margin on Praok came in at 2 percent against a plan of 26 percent.

Heads up: if the Lintrock baseline file in the Quarrow repo drifts from main, CI fails with a "stale baseline" error even when the code is fine. Quick fix is to regenerate the baseline on a clean checkout and re-push. If a customer build is blocked, confirm the failing run matches the token below before escalating.

build token for yadug-yagag: htk21_c863c33eb8b82c0c9c152

Subject: DR drill Thursday — fuel report pipeline

Reviewers: the Q3 disaster-recovery drill for the Haxley fleet fuel-usage report runs Thursday. We'll kill the primary aggregator in the Dunmore region and fail over to the warm standby. Expect the fuel-usage rollup PR to stay frozen until the drill closes. Verify the restore job replays the odometer deltas correctly before approving anything. If the standby vault prompts during restore, use the recovery passphrase below.

strongbox words: druvan-lamys-eliius-jorax-istox-soreth-ulays-gilix-ralix-oliiel-norwyn-casvan-praius